South Korea: Family of trans soldier Byun Hee-soo to pick up legal fight

Byun See-Hoo, the first trans soldier in the South Korean military, lost a reinstatement appeal in 2020. She was found dead in her home in Cheongju, South Korea on 3 March 2021. (YouTube/Yonhap News Agency/Korea Now) The family of South Korea’s first trans soldier has vowed to continue her legal fight against the army. Byun Hee-soo was discharged from the army after undergoing gender affirmation surgery in January last year. She was a staff sergeant and tank driver in the Gyeonggi province, north of Seoul, before her dismissal. Byun then launched a landmark legal challenge against the South Korean army over her dismissal, but this was rejected in July.

Balloon Juice | COVID-19 Coronavirus Updates: Friday/Saturday, Jan 1-2 2021

On 1/1 China reported 8 new domestic confirmed and 3 new domestic asymptomatic cases. Dalian in Liaoning Province reported 4 new domestic confirmed cases (all moderate). Both confirmed cases are in moderate condition. None of the cases appear to traced close contacts, but are from residential compounds under lock down, and so have not left home since 12/22 or 12/25. They all had initially tested positive on 12/29, and were confirmed upon re-test, before finally being reported on 1/1. My impression is that Dalian has been less effective with contact tracing, less prompt and less comprehensive with information sharing, than other places in China. There are currently 47 domestic confirmed cases and 30 domestic asymptomatic cases in the city. There are 13 communities, 2 residential compounds and a village at Medium Risk in the city.
